Overview

The Bachelor of Construction Site Management program provides students with the knowledge and skills necessary to manage construction sites effectively. It covers various aspects of construction project management, including planning, scheduling, cost control and quality management.

Curriculum Overview by Year

- Year 1: Introduction to Construction Management, Building Materials, Construction Technology- Year 2: Construction Planning and Scheduling, Construction Cost Estimation, Construction Law- Year 3: Construction Project Management, Construction Safety Management, Building Information Modeling (BIM)- Year 4: Construction Quality Management, Sustainable Construction, Construction Contracts and Claims

Key Components

- Construction project planning and scheduling- Cost estimation and control- Construction safety management- Building information modeling (BIM)- Construction quality management- Sustainable construction practices

Career Prospects

Graduates of the Bachelor of Construction Site Management program can pursue various career opportunities in the construction industry. They can work as construction site managers, project coordinators, construction supervisors, or construction consultants.
